I'm posting this here because I'd like to give people in the FreeBSD
community first dibs on a job I need done.  Friends/associates of
people subscribed here are welcome as well.

I need two web sites developed.  They will both be relatively simple.
On the order of 4-10 pages.

Applicants should have:

Good grasp of English grammar and have an understanding of principles
used to market products and services through a web site.

Good grasp of making a site that works under most browsers
(IE, Netscape, Mozilla, Opera and Safari).

Good grasp of modern HTML standards, with the ability to code HTML
that will render on "ancient" browsers such as Netscape 4.x and
possibly Lynx.

I need them to be done using a tool available for OS X or FreeBSD
so that I can tweak the design later.  That tool should be under
1000$ for a license.  No plug-in requirements, specifically No
flash, but ability to use flash is a plus because it may be used
at a later date.

I also need the code done in a modular manner, meaning I should
be able to do a minimum amount of editing to change a common
portion of each page.

Using php or server side includes is acceptable.

What I'm looking to have done is:

Home page for Research Engineering Development Inc.
Description:
Simple home page, something like:
http://zbcam.mu.org/www.productionbsd.com/index.php
It's a consulting company.

Home page for product ioBoost.
Description:
ioBoost is a product engineered to accelerate delivery
of content through web servers, specifically apache 1.3.
